Crispy ginger and garlic chicken wings
0 Likes
Prep Time:
70 minutes
Cook Time:
20 minutes
Total Time:
90 minutes
Irresistibly crunchy Chinese-inspired chicken wings that will leave you craving more!
Ingredients:
  • 1kg RSPCA approved chicken wings
  • 21.00 gm light soy sauce
  • 1 tsp Chinese five spice powder
  • 1 tsp sesame oil
  • 20.00 ml fresh minced ginger
  • 20.00 ml fresh minced garlic
  • 2.40 gm salt
  • 1 egg, lightly beaten
  • 62.50 ml plain flour
  • 1-260.00 gm cornflour
  • 2 litres vegetable oil, for deep frying
  • Sea salt flakes, for serving
Instructions:
  • Slice the chicken wings into three pieces at each joint with a sharp knife. Combine them in a bowl with light soy sauce, five spice, sesame oil, garlic, ginger, and salt. Wrap the bowl in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our to let the flavors marinate.
  • Heat vegetable oil in a wok or large saucepan until it reaches 170 – 180°C before cooking the chicken.
  • Combine egg and plain flour in a bowl with chicken wings, using your hands to mix thoroughly. In a separate bowl, coat each chicken wing segment individually in corn flour, then set aside and continue with the rest of the wings.
  • Add half the chicken wings to the hot oil and fry for 5-10 minutes until they turn golden, crispy, and fully cooked. Drain on paper towels, season with a pinch of salt, and serve.
